wAyS tO StARt aN eSSaY


 THERE ARE MANY WAYS TO START AN ESSAY. HERE ARE SOME EXAMPLE ON HOW YOU CAN START YOUR ESSAY WITH. HAVE A TRY..


1) A FACTUAL STATEMENT
    
                                   A Wet Market

    A wet market is a rare scene in big towns but it is very popular in small towns. A wet market usually starts very early and closes by midday.


2) AN ACTION

                                     A Flood 

Desperately, my brother and I filled sandbags and passed them on to my father. We were protecting our shop from the rising water.


3) A DIALOGUE

                                    Kidnapped 

'Now listen carefully! I'm saying this just once! '  shouted the burly man with a scarred face. 'If you try anything I'll cut off your ear, do you hear?' He threatened in a thunderous voice.


4) AN INTRIGUING QUESTION

              Values Are More Important Than Qualifications

 What are values? How do we embody them to show people that we are committed to these values?


5) A PROVERB

                                          Mother

 The saying that 'The hand that rocks the cradle rules the world' is surely true where my mother is concerned. She controlled the family with a firm hand and all of us had  to abide by the rules that she had set to avoid getting into trouble with her.
